Its use also eliminates the need for serverside logic to individually determine the character encoding for each page served or each incoming form submission. Utf 8 is a widelyused, compact encoding of unicode text that preserves all information in a unicode string. If you set charset utf 8 in the header, you also have to save the document as utf 8 before uploading it. The driver manager does not have to convert the utf 8 function calls to ansi. In the web options dialog, under encoding tab, choose unicode utf8. Internet explorer uses the wrong character set when it. For a closer look, visit our complete html character set reference. If you want a special characters displayed in html, you can use the html entity found in the table below. Unicode transformation format 8bit is a variablewidth encoding that can represent every character in the unicode character set. If the character does not have an html entity, you can use the decimal dec or hexadecimal hex reference. Jan 06, 2012 when the product description record is viewed using phpmy admin the char set shows as utf 8 and the danish characters are displayed. The control characters were originally designed to control hardware devices. We set the dark blue background and yellow color for symbols.
If no encoding is defined, utf 8 is assumed unless a bom is present when it is utf 16. According to the cesu 8 encoding scheme for unicode is identical to utf 8 except for its representation of supplementary characters, i. Pdf techniques for web content accessibility guidelines 1. The driver returns utf 8 argument values to the driver manager. The driver returns utf8 argument values to the driver manager. It passes the unicode function call with utf8 arguments to the unicode driver. The driver manager returns utf 8 function calls to the application. It treats utf 8 and utf 16 code units as hex code point numbers. For example, unicode is a character set, and utf 8 and utf 16 are different character encodings of unicode. For instance, characters 208 and 209 shift you into the cyrillic range. Welcome to the w 3 cs p d f techniques for accessibility skip w3c mumbo jumbo.
Is it possible to create a pdf with utf8 character. For many scripts there have been more than one singlebyte encoding in usage, so even knowing the script was insufficient information to. This function applies a regular expression to pull out the character set, encoding, and encoded text from the encoded words. The utf16 encoding for the unicode character set using two or four bytes per character. It was designed for backward compatibility with ascii and to avoid the complications of endianness and byte order marks in utf 16 and utf 32. For example, unicode is a character set, and utf8 and utf16 are different character encodings of unicode. The ascii control characters range 031, plus 127 were. For example, java uses utf8 to provide unicode support. It was used on brazilianmade computers and several printers brands. Utf8 can represent any character in the unicode standard.
This article covers technical details of the character encoding system defined by ets 300 706. For a list of supported code page identifiers and character set names, see code page identifiers. Jun 06, 2012 utf8 treats numbers 0127 as ascii, 192247 as shift keys, and 128192 as the key to be shifted. I have not done this yet so it is a theoretical solution. Utf 8 can encode any unicode character, avoiding the need to figure out and set a code page or otherwise indicate what character set is in use, and allowing output in multiple scripts at the same time. It has mib 51 and is also known as isoir49 and csiso49inis character set. For example, internet explorer may render a japanese html page by using the shiftjis character set even when utf 8 is specified by the following meta tag in the html page. As described in utf 8 and in wikipedia, utf 8 is a popular encoding of multibyte unicode codepoints into eightbit octets the goal of this task is to write a encoder that takes a unicode codepoint an integer representing a unicode character and returns a sequence of 14 bytes representing that character in the utf 8 encoding. In the older days of computing, ascii code was used to represent characters. Unicode transformation format 8 bit is a variablewidth encoding that can represent every character in the unicode character set. The ucs2 encoding of the unicode character set using two bytes per character. Finally when you edit the description fields using categories.
Caution the conversion between the parsed and the serialized form works fine without any configuration and has a mechanism to determine and use the correct character set for the conversion. By default, visual studio detects a byteorder mark to determine if the source file is in an encoded unicode format, for example, utf16 or utf8. How to get utf8 characters to display general support. As described in utf8 and in wikipedia, utf8 is a popular encoding of multibyte unicode codepoints into eightbit octets the goal of this task is to write a encoder that takes a unicode codepoint an integer representing a unicode character and returns a sequence of 14 bytes representing that character in the utf8 encoding. Furthermore it does not make sense to change this to utf8 as you request because utf8 is not a standard encoding for pdf page content. Utf8 uses 1 byte to represent characters in the ascii set, 2 bytes for. For background information on handling text in these languages, and. The english language has only 26 alphabets and a few other special characters and symbols. Many sas environments are set up for singlebyte character sets sbcs. In utf8, characters between 1 and 128 are encoded as ansi characters 1 through 128.
You can solve this problem by changing the configuration to the utf8 encoding, which is a multibyte character set mbcs. For example, internet explorer may render a japanese html page by using the shiftjis character set even when utf8 is specified by the following meta tag in the html page. But many organizations now have to process names of people and companies with characters outside that set, like in if you have. In the web options dialog, under encoding tab, choose unicode utf 8 from save this document as list.
Even though adobe uses character sets that can handle utf8, i had to embed the font anyway in order to make the full character set available. Then the workbook has been save as a utf 8 encoding file. Note, however, that it may not always get this right. Problem displaying characters encoded in utf8 in pdf. Worlds simplest browserbased utf8 to image converter.
Unicode character set and utf 8, utf 16, utf 32 encoding. Utf 8 is an asciipreserving encoding method for unicode iso 10646, the universal character set ucs. A pdf of the core specification was just recently published to the website in. The abicomp character set was an encoded repertoire of characters used in brazil. Please help improve this article by introducing citations to additional sources. Welcome to the w 3 cs p d f techniques for accessibility skip w3c mumbojumbo. The driver manager does not have to convert the utf8 function calls to ansi. Years ago, there were hundreds of different text encodings in an attempt to support all languages and character sets.
For example, java uses utf 8 to provide unicode support. Original utf8 paper or pdf for plan 9 from bell labs. Text such as dec will result in dec being treated as a number. This article relies largely or entirely on a single source. You should skip the flexmarkjava pdf converter and build your pdf conversion with the code used in the converter and add fonts available in the pdf. Inis is a 7bit subset of ascii developed by the international nuclear information system inis. A utf8 encoding of the unicode character set using one to three bytes per character. For an overview of the background and history of ets 300 706, see world system teletext. Mar 18, 2017 unicode character set and utf 8, utf 16, utf 32 encoding 18 march 2017 by naveen ramanathan ascii. Phabricator stores all internal text data as utf 8, processes all text data as utf 8, outputs in utf 8, and expects all inputs to be utf 8. Utf8 is a widelyused, compact encoding of unicode text that. Nov 25, 2005 according to oracle documenation the oracle character set utf8, follows the cesu 8 encoding scheme, rather than the utf 8 standard. If youre going to go beyond the usascii character set, and use for example characters with accents, umlauts, etc.
Other characters are encoded using character values greater than 128. Phabricator stores all internal text data as utf8, processes all text data as utf8, outputs in utf8, and expects all inputs to be utf8. Nowadays all these different languages can be encoded in unicode utf 8, but unfortunately all the files from years ago still exist, and some stubborn countries still use old text encodings. In this example we create an image of the eiffel tower from utf8 characters. Utf8 is an asciipreserving encoding method for unicode iso 10646, the universal character set ucs. Finally, it decodes the byte string using the character set and returns the result. Utf 8 is the preferred encoding for email and web pages. The sybase agent must have the utf8 charset configured for translation purposes. Everything you need to know about emoji smashing magazine. You must configure the utf8 character set so that the sybase agent can collect data from the sybase server to display on the tivoli enterprise portal, which uses the utf8 character set to display data. A unicodebased encoding such as utf8 can support many languages and can accommodate pages and forms in any mixture of those languages. I belive its saved in i default charset, probably iso88591. However, because they are defined as characters, in. You can use that same inline svg in other places as well, like in an or backgroundimage.
Just import your utf8 text in the editor on the left and you will instantly get a computer image on the right. Older browsers may not support all the html5 entities in the table below. For example, internet explorer may render a japanese html page by using the shiftjis character set even when utf 8 is specified by the. If no encoding is defined, utf8 is assumed unless a bom is present when it is utf16. It passes the unicode function call with utf 8 arguments to the unicode driver.
Utf8 is a widelyused, compact encoding of unicode text that preserves all information in a unicode string. If you somehow put utf8 there, youll break the pdf even more. Utf8 is the preferred encoding for email and web pages. The default g2 set of data syntax 2 is based on an older version of t. Older browsers may not support all the html5 entities in. Click file save as, and select a folder to place the file. My experience has been, if the characters are being replaced with.
When microsoft internet explorer renders an html page, it may use the wrong character set. In the save as dialog, type a name for the file in the file names box, and click tools web options. Principally, this means that you should write your source code in utf 8. By default, visual studio detects a byteorder mark to determine if the source file is in an encoded unicode format, for example, utf 16 or utf 8. If you want any of these characters displayed in html, you can use the html entity found in the table below. Utf8 can encode any unicode character, avoiding the need to figure out and set a code page or otherwise indicate what character set is in use, and allowing output in multiple scripts at the same time. I have a pdf file that contains utf8 characters i,g.
Utf8 test pages by andreas prilop, jost gippert and the world. The ucs encodes most of the worlds writing systems in a single character set, allowing you to mix languages and scripts within a document without needing any tricks for switching character sets. It only detects numbers if they are preceded and followed by a space, a particular set of punctuation marks, or the startend of the text. Internet explorer may do this even though the correct character set is specified by a meta tag in the html page. Bearing the above in mind, no didnt try those addons yet. It treats utf8 and utf16 code units as hex code point numbers. It was designed for backward compatibility with ascii and to avoid the complications of endianness and byte order marks in utf16 and utf32. Next, it decodes the encoded words into a byte string, using either the quopri module or base64 module as determined by the encoding. You can also try using decoder, a free online tool for fixing encoding problems. Acrobat lets the user control foreground and background color of a document. You add a charset parameter to the type application pdf this does not make sense. Utf 8 can represent any character in the unicode standard.
Upgrade your system to accept special characters in the utf8 character set. Principally, this means that you should write your source code in utf8. The result may be garbled or missing data in applications. In utf 8, characters between 1 and 128 are encoded as ansi characters 1 through 128. However, if the grantors systems, including s2s, are not compatible with the entire utf8 character set, then the grantor systems will not be able to read the special characters.
The character set is the same as the original ascii character set. The driver manager returns utf8 function calls to the application. Utf8 8bit unicode transformation format is a variable width character encoding capable of. Ansi was the first official default character set in windows. Im afraid, though, that there are other problems, too.